Overview: Gujarat Readies for Board Exams With Comprehensive District Focus

The Gujarat board exams 2026 preparedness district wise review has become a priority for state authorities as more than 15.27 lakh students across Gujarat gear up to appear for the Class 10 and Class 12 board examinations scheduled to begin on February 26, 2026. In a calculated move, the Gujarat Secondary and Higher Secondary Education Board (GSHSEB) and the state government have undertaken an extensive review of district-wise readiness, aiming to ensure fair, safe, and orderly conduct of exams across all administrative divisions of the state.

Education officials, administrative heads, district education officers, and law enforcement representatives convened in Gandhinagar earlier this week to evaluate preparation milestones, potential challenges, and risk mitigation strategies. 📌 Key Components of the Gujarat Board Exams 2026 Preparedness

The comprehensive review as part of Gujarat board exams 2026 preparedness district wise review underscores several crucial elements aimed at facilitating a smooth examination process:

🧑‍🏫 1. Safety & Logistics Coordination

  • Appointment of external observers to monitor fair exam conduct
  • Deployment of flying squads for surveillance and surprise spot checks
  • Coordination of logistics for comfortable seating, ventilation, drinking water, and sanitation arrangements

Special attention has been paid to transportation of question papers and to ensuring that confidential examination materials are securely handled until the very last moment.

😷 2. Medical & Accessibility Support

Exam centers across Gujarat are equipped with medical support facilities, including basic first-aid and emergency response teams. Provisions have also been made to assist differently-abled students according to board regulations, elevating inclusivity and accessibility during examinations.

📞 3. Student Support & Helpline Services

As part of the state’s enhanced readiness strategy, dedicated helpline services are operational to assist students and parents with queries related to exams, stress management, and exam day procedures. This support mechanism begins well before the official exam start date and continues throughout the examination period to ensure that students remain calm, informed, and confident.

📍 Additional Measures to Uphold Examination Integrity

State authorities have reaffirmed their stance against unfair practices, with strict penalties for individuals or institutions involved in malpractices or dissemination of misleading exam information. This aligns with broader educational protection mechanisms that keep the examination environment honest and transparent.

External expertise and technical systems, such as barcode-based answer sheet tracking and confidential evaluation protocols, further strengthen the credibility of results and enhance trust in the examination process.


📈 Statistical Outlook: Scale of the Examination Exercise

More than 15.27 lakh students are registered to appear for the Class 10 and 12 board exams, making this examination cycle one of the most extensive in Gujarat’s educational history. 📅 Final Preparation Timeline

EventDate
Board Exams BeginFebruary 26, 2026
Student Helpline OperationalFrom Feb 12 – March 18
Support Services & MonitoringOngoing Until Completion
